Welcome aboard! Quick note on log compaction in Pipewhistle, our message queue: compaction runs nightly and collapses older segments so topics don't balloon forever. You can poke at compaction stats through the internal Compactor API — super handy when debugging retention weirdness. To query it from your dev machine, authenticate with the shared staging key below.

API key for kahop-fawip: qvz23-AHYlCVCi2JKvw2xa3Qz34iE

## Slimming Oversized Images

If a Varnholt service image exceeds 900 MB, builds fail at the gate. Do not raise the limit. Run the slimmer stage: strip build toolchains, drop docs and locale files, switch to the minimal base. Rebuild and confirm the layer report shows no compiler artifacts. If the service genuinely needs the larger size, file an exemption with the platform team. Exemption criteria and the layer report tool live at the page below.

operations page: https://confluence.lumicsys.internal/projects/display/projects/display

## Tuning

The receipt mailer (Almsgate) batches donation receipts and sends through the Thornquay relay. On-call: if the queue backs up, resist the urge to crank batch size — the relay rate-limits per connection, and bigger batches just mean bigger retries. Scale worker count first, then shorten the flush interval. Dedupe window must stay longer than the retry horizon or donors get duplicate receipts, which generates tickets. All knobs live in one place and are read at worker start. Current production values follow.

tuning table, kajop-yafof:
QUOTAS = {
    "wenath": 10,
    "ulaael": 5,
}